Supervisor, Front Office
Louisville
Overview:
Manage and supervise the staff at the Front Desk, Scheduling Area and/or Medical Assistants Station. Coordinate referral registration, application process and patient processing. Work with all providers regarding scheduling issues and/or conflicts.
Responsibilities:
- Manage all front desk and nurse’s station staff and activities including referral registration, application process, patient processing, medical work up and childcare.
- Supervise Front Desk Receptionist and Scheduling staff (may oversee Medical Assistants, if applicable).
- Develop onboarding training plans for new team members.
- Manage scheduling department for scheduling of interdisciplinary developmental evaluations.
- Work with department administration and clinical staff to insure that clinical schedules are maximized for cost productivity, while maintaining quality services to patients.
- Block clinical schedules in Centricity Business records, and family availability.
- Liaison with agencies external to the department for scheduling functions
- Communicates with third party billing agent when issues with authorization require changes to schedules.
- Other duties as assigned.
Qualifications:
- Requires at least a high school diploma or GED
- Five (5) years’ experience in a medical setting, or two-year associates’ degree and at least three (3) years’ experience in a medical office setting.
- Three (3) years’ supervisory experience, preferred
- Certified in Basic Life Support, preferred
- Must possess excellent communication skills, both verbal and written.
- Must be able to multi-task and be organized and detail oriented.
- Ability to use electronic medical records for patients and ensure confidentiality of all patient information
- Must possess effective listening skills, critical thinking skills, decisive judgment and the ability to work with minimal supervision in a fast paced environment.
- Must be motivated, dependable, and professional team player.
